In Celebration of

René Herman Terpstra

August 28, 1935 -  April 3, 2022

René Herman Terpstra was born in Mortsel Belgium on August 28th, 1935. He passed away on April 3rd, 2022 at the age of 86 during a brief stay at Credit Valley hospital for treatment of an injured hip. Despite having advanced dementia, he was able live in his home due to the love and support of his family; wife of 56 years Darlene (Thompson) 3 children, Louise (Kirk) , Michael (Lesli) and Chris and 3 grandchildren Mathew (John), Charlotte (David) and Leona, sister in law Shirley and niece Sarah. René immigrated to Canada from Belgium at the age of 13. He eventually settled in Woodstock Ontario where his 8 siblings, Calix, John, Julia, Emma, Herman, Peter, Theresa and Ted were raised by Tjipke and Maria. René worked as an electrician with the IBEW Local 353 for over 60 years. He volunteered and travelled with the Emerald Knights Drum Corps where he was a handyman, cook and father figure for the many young members as they travelled around the country. René lived a full life powered by his endless compassion and sense of humour. He will be dearly missed.
